--- Comment #1 from Paolo Bonzini <pbonzini at redhat.com> 2009-07-28 04:48:24 EDT ---
It turns out that a lot of binaries in mingw32 include the sys-root path. This
is bad, as it is comparable to including the rpm-build-root in a binary RPM:
./mingw/bin/gettextize:prefix="/usr/i686-pc-mingw32/sys-root/mingw"
./mingw/bin/gettextize:gettext_dir="/usr/i686-pc-mingw32/sys-root/mingw/share/gettext"
./mingw/bin/gettextize: exec_prefix="/usr/i686-pc-mingw32/sys-root/mingw"
./mingw/bin/gettextize: bindir="/usr/i686-pc-mingw32/sys-root/mingw/bin"
Binary file ./mingw/bin/libtermcap-0.dll matches
Binary file ./mingw/bin/msgexec.exe matches
Binary file ./mingw/bin/libgmodule-2.0-0.dll matches
Binary file ./mingw/bin/tndbm.exe matches
Binary file ./mingw/bin/libgettextsrc-0-17.dll matches
Binary file ./mingw/bin/conv2gdbm.exe matches
This however is a huge can of worms since it includes dependency_libs in
libtool libraries:
./mingw/lib/libpng.la:dependency_libs='
/usr/i686-pc-mingw32/sys-root/mingw/lib/libz.la'
and as far as I know libtool does not support sysrooting.
